titleOfInvention SYSTEM AND METHOD FOR DOOR MONITORING DURING THE DEPARTURE OR ARRIVAL OF AN AUTONOMOUS VEHICLE
abstract Methods, systems, and apparatus, including computer programs encoded on a memory, for monitoring a vehicle access point. In one aspect, a monitoring system includes a processor and a computer storage medium storing instructions that, when executed by the processor, cause the processor to perform operations. The operations may consist of obtaining, by means of the monitoring system, surveillance system data generated by a first component of the surveillance system, to be determined by means of the surveillance system and on the basis of data from the surveillance system. surveillance, a current occupancy of a vehicle, to be determined, by means of the surveillance system and on the basis of the current occupancy of the vehicle, if a vehicle access point is to be monitored and in response to the determination, by the monitoring system and on the basis of the current occupation of the vehicle, that the vehicle is not occupied by a human occupant, to use one or more second components of the monitoring system to monitor the vehicle access point.
